Explore the mathematical foundations of causal set theory through a combinatorial lens in this 59-minute conference talk. Discover how spacetime can be modeled as a locally finite poset in quantum gravity research and learn about the fascinating combinatorial questions this approach generates. Examine the intersection of discrete mathematics and theoretical physics as the speaker explains their recent interest in this field and highlights aspects that particularly appeal to discrete mathematicians. Gain insights into how poset theory applies to fundamental questions about the nature of spacetime and quantum gravity, opening new avenues for combinatorial research in mathematical physics.
Syllabus
Karen Yeats (University of Waterloo): Combinatorics of causal set theory
